首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

emacs:突出显示平衡表达式(例如,LaTeX标签)

答案

在 Emacs 中,平衡表达式(如 LaTeX 标签)可以通过以下方式突出显示:

  1. 使用 font-latex-highlighting 插件:这个插件可以在 Emacs 中对 LaTeX 标签进行着色,以便在编辑文档时轻松识别。安装插件后,在 .emacs 文件中添加以下代码:
代码语言:txt
复制

(add-to-list 'load-path "~/.emacs.d/site-lisp/font-latex-highlighting/")

(require 'font-latex-highlighting)

代码语言:txt
复制
  1. 自定义样式:可以通过自定义样式来定制标签的颜色和字体。在 .emacs 文件中添加以下代码:
代码语言:txt
复制

(set-face-attribute 'font-latex-sectioning-1-face nil

代码语言:txt
复制
                 :foreground "RoyalBlue3"
代码语言:txt
复制
                 :weight 'bold
代码语言:txt
复制
                 :height 1.2)

(set-face-attribute 'font-latex-sectioning-2-face nil

代码语言:txt
复制
                 :foreground "blue"
代码语言:txt
复制
                 :weight 'bold
代码语言:txt
复制
                 :height 1.2)

(set-face-attribute 'font-latex-sectioning-3-face nil

代码语言:txt
复制
                 :foreground "blue"
代码语言:txt
复制
                 :weight 'bold
代码语言:txt
复制
                 :height 1.1)

(set-face-attribute 'font-latex-sectioning-4-face nil

代码语言:txt
复制
                 :foreground "blue"
代码语言:txt
复制
                 :weight 'bold
代码语言:txt
复制
                 :height 1.1)
代码语言:txt
复制
  1. 配置 font-latex-highlighting 插件:在 .emacs 文件中添加以下代码来配置插件:
代码语言:txt
复制

(setq font-latex-highlight-keywords

代码语言:txt
复制
     '("section" "subsection" "subsubsection"
代码语言:txt
复制
       "paragraph" "subparagraph" "bold" "italic" "underline"
代码语言:txt
复制
       "strikethrough" "superscript" "subscript" "equation"
代码语言:txt
复制
       "align" "align*" "align-center" "align-justify"
代码语言:txt
复制
       "indent" "noindent" "part" "chapter" "section"
代码语言:txt
复制
       "subsection" "subsubsection" "paragraph"
代码语言:txt
复制
       "subparagraph" "bold" "italic" "underline"
代码语言:txt
复制
       "strikethrough" "superscript" "subscript"
代码语言:txt
复制
       "footnote" "label" "quote" "note" "tip"
代码语言:txt
复制
       "warning" "error" "important" "neutral"
代码语言:txt
复制
       "strange" "magic" "number" "bullet"
代码语言:txt
复制
       "conclusion" "caution" "important" "note"
代码语言:txt
复制
       "tip" "warning" "error" "alert"
代码语言:txt
复制
       "strong" "weak" "plain" "italic"
代码语言:txt
复制
       "oblique" "underline" "strikethrough"
代码语言:txt
复制
       "superscript" "subscript" "mark" "flash"
代码语言:txt
复制
       "pull-quote" "speech-bubble" "thought-bubble"
代码语言:txt
复制
       "quote-in-quote" "bubble-quote" "book-title"
代码语言:txt
复制
       "author" "date" "book" "part" "chapter"
代码语言:txt
复制
       "section" "subsection" "subsubsection"
代码语言:txt
复制
       "paragraph" "subparagraph" "bold" "italic"
代码语言:txt
复制
       "underline" "strikethrough" "superscript"
代码语言:txt
复制
       "subscript" "footnote" "label" "quote"
代码语言:txt
复制
       "note" "tip" "warning" "error"
代码语言:txt
复制
       "important" "neutral" "strange"
代码语言:txt
复制
       "magic" "number" "bullet" "conclusion"
代码语言:txt
复制
       "caution" "important" "note" "tip"
代码语言:txt
复制
       "warning" "error" "alert" "strong"
代码语言:txt
复制
       "weak" "plain" "italic" "oblique"
代码语言:txt
复制
       "underline" "strikethrough" "superscript"
代码语言:txt
复制
       "subscript" "mark" "flash" "pull-quote"
代码语言:txt
复制
       "speech-bubble" "thought-bubble" "quote-in-quote"
代码语言:txt
复制
       "bubble-quote" "book-title" "author"
代码语言:txt
复制
       "date" "book" "part" "chapter"
代码语言:txt
复制
       "section" "subsection" "subsubsection"
代码语言:txt
复制
       "paragraph" "subparagraph" "bold"
代码语言:txt
复制
       "italic" "underline" "strikethrough"
代码语言:txt
复制
       "superscript" "subscript" "footnote"
代码语言:txt
复制
       "label" "quote" "note" "tip"
代码语言:txt
复制
       "warning" "error" "important" "neutral"
代码语言:txt
复制
       "strange" "magic" "number" "bullet"
代码语言:txt
复制
       "conclusion" "caution" "important" "note"
代码语言:txt
复制
       "tip" "warning
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券